AI Summary

  • Increases juror fees in Illinois counties: $4 to $25 per day (first class), $5 to $30 per day (second class), and $10 to $40 per day (third class) after a juror fund fee is imposed.

  • Establishes a County Juror Fund supported by court-collected fees from plaintiffs and defendants in civil actions, with exemptions for governmental entities, pro se litigants, small claims parties, veterans benefits cases, and domestic violence cases.

  • Prohibits employers from requiring employees to use annual, vacation, or sick leave for jury duty and provides employee protections against discharge or retaliation for jury service.

  • Creates automatic postponement rights for jurors: one postponement upon request (up to 6 months), with additional postponements available only for extreme emergencies, and permits courts to automatically postpone service for employees of businesses with 5 or fewer full-time employees.

  • Changes penalty for failure to attend jury duty from contempt to a Class C misdemeanor with imprisonment or fine up to $500, and requires State Mandates Act compliance without state reimbursement.
